SKU: 15956

£4.00

SKU: 13610

£5.00

SKU: 15156

£30.00

SKU: 13637

£5.00

SKU: 11810

£125.00

SKU: 15967

£8.00

SKU: 15968

£7.00

SKU: 16454

£12.00

SKU: 13540

£8.00

SKU: 15889

£8.00

SKU: 15893

£7.00

SKU: 17179

£12.00